When you make your way through St Michaels station, you'll be greeted by the essential amenities you need for a smooth journey. There's no ticket machine, but the ticket office is open from 6:01 AM to midnight on weekdays and 8:01 AM on Sundays, ensuring you can easily purchase or collect your tickets bought online directly from the office itself. For those using smartcards, you'll find validators ready for use.
CCTV monitoring assures a level of security, and while there isn't a waiting room or refreshments on-site, seating areas are available for passengers. Accessibility is prioritized, with step-free access throughout the station, although the absence of comprehensive facilities, such as ramps for boarding or accessible car parking, signifies the current limitations.
While the station may lack immediate taxi services and an on-site taxi rank, the local surroundings present other transportation options. Efficient bus services can be found nearby with details available through Merseytravel or by contacting the Traveline on 0871 200 2233 for real-time onward travel information. For those looking to reach further afield, Liverpool John Lennon Airport is easily accessible via the Merseyrail network, with a convenient connection through the 86A or 80A bus from Liverpool South Parkway.

Bridge of Allan station is a beacon of simplicity and functionality. Though there is no traditional ticket office, ticket machines are readily available where you can collect tickets that you've purchased online. The machines are accessible for all passengers, ensuring you won't face any difficulties obtaining your travel essentials.
For those who require support, customer help points are situated throughout the station. Although there isn't dedicated staff assistance, information can be easily accessed through these points, with departure screens and announcements keeping you up to speed with travel schedules.
Wheelchair users will appreciate the station's step-free access, particularly useful for reaching platform areas. However, take note that careful boarding is advised due to the step's variation between the train and the platform. Meanwhile, eight Blue Badge parking bays make it easier for those with limited mobility to park on-site.
While there are no lounges or waiting rooms, seating areas are available, allowing you to take a break before your journey. And if hunger strikes, worry not—a mobile catering van is there to satisfy your snacking needs!
Bridge of Allan is not just about train travel—its connectivity extends beyond with useful transport links. Rail replacement services, when needed, are accessible from Henderson Street, right by the station. While there currently isn’t a direct taxi rank at the station, services can be conveniently arranged via platforms such as Traintaxi. For bus services, check local schedules via Traveline Scotland.
